Responsibilities
- Design and implement novel quantum algorithms for optimization and simulation
- Lead experimental validation of quantum supremacy benchmarks
- Develop error correction protocols for fault-tolerant quantum systems
- Collaborate with hardware teams to co-design quantum processors
- Publish in Nature/Science journals and present at IEEE Quantum Week
- Secure $2M+ in quantum computing grants from NSF/DoE
- Mentor PhD researchers in quantum machine learning applications
Qualifications
- PhD in Quantum Physics/Computer Science or equivalent experience
- 3+ years in quantum algorithm development or quantum error correction
- Published work in top-tier quantum computing journals/conferences
- Proficiency in Qiskit, Cirq, or quantum circuit simulators
- Experience with superconducting or trapped-ion quantum platforms
- Deep understanding of quantum entanglement and decoherence
- Strong Python/C++ programming skills with numerical libraries
